5. fast.ai's Practical Deep Learning for Coders
fast.ai offers a unique, top-down approach to deep learning, emphasizing practical implementation and intuition-building with Python. Their courses are free and designed to get learners building state-of-the-art models quickly.
Pros:
- Free and highly practical.
- Focuses on building deep learning models quickly.
- Uses modern libraries and techniques.
- Community-driven learning via forums.
Cons:
- Assumes a certain level of coding proficiency.
- Theoretical depth might be secondary to practical application.
Who it's best for:
- Coders who want to apply deep learning techniques immediately.
- Self-motivated learners looking for a cost-effective way to gain practical deep learning skills.

Are there free AI courses available in 2026?
Yes, platforms like fast.ai offer free, practical deep learning courses. Many other platforms like Coursera and edX offer free audit options for their courses, though certificates usually require payment.
